备考计算机科学与技术,掌握重要考点是非常重要的。此外,还建议多做练习题、参加模拟考试,加强对知识的理解和应用能力。
备考计算机科学与技术,掌握重要考点是非常重要的。以下是一些备考指导,帮助你掌握计算机科学与技术的重要考点:
1. 数据结构与算法:掌握常见的数据结构,如数组、链表、栈、队列、树、图等,以及常见的算法,如排序算法(冒泡排序、插入排序、选择排序、快速排序、归并排序等)、查找算法(二分查找、哈希查找等)、图算法(最短路径、最小生成树等)等。
2. 操作系统:掌握操作系统的基本概念、原理和实现机制,包括进程管理、内存管理、文件系统、设备管理等。
3. 计算机网络:了解计算机网络的基本概念、协议和体系结构,包括网络层次模型(物理层、数据链路层、网络层、传输层、应用层),常用的网络协议(TCP/IP、HTTP、FTP、SMTP等)等。
4. 数据库系统:了解数据库的基本概念和理论,掌握SQL语言的基本操作(查询、插入、更新、删除)以及数据库设计、优化等。
5. 编程语言和软件工程:掌握一种或多种编程语言(如Java、C++、Python等)的基本语法和特性,了解面向对象编程、函数式编程、并发编程等编程范式,了解软件开发的基本流程和方法。
6. 计算机体系结构:了解计算机硬件的基本组成和工作原理,包括处理器结构、存储器层次结构、输入输出系统等。
7. 网络安全:了解常见的网络安全威胁和攻防技术,包括密码学、防火墙、入侵检测等。
8. 软件测试与质量保证:了解软件测试的基本原理和方法,包括测试计划、测试用例设计、测试技术和工具等。
9. 人工智能与机器学习:了解人工智能和机器学习的基本概念和算法,包括神经网络、决策树、随机森林、支持向量机等。
10. 软件工程与项目管理:了解软件工程的基本理论和方法,包括需求工程、软件开发过程、软件项目管理等。
以上是一些备考指导,帮助你掌握计算机科学与技术的重要考点。此外,还建议多做练习题、参加模拟考试,加强对知识的理解和应用能力。